Protect your identity as you surf
The Internet is a dangerous place, full of profiteers who sell your personal
data to information brokers and cunning criminals who have nothing better to do than steal your Social Security number, obtain credit cards in your name, go on spending sprees, and ruin your credit rating. So whether you're shopping at Macys.com or chatting with your buddies over ICQ, you'll need to take certain precautions to keep your personal info from falling into the wrong hands.
